Transforming growth factor-beta (TGF-beta) is a secreted polypeptide with multifunctional properties manifested during embryonic development, adult organ physiology, and pathobiology of major diseases, including cancer and fibrotic and cardiovascular diseases. The signaling pathway of TGF-beta now is rather well understood. Continuing revelations in the mechanisms of action of TGF-beta provide specific mechanistic examples of how human cells lose their controlled function and behave wrongly during the development of diverse diseases. Equally important, however, is the current promise of exploiting the TGF-beta pathway in combating human disease. This book comprehensively covers major areas of human disease where the involvement of TGF-beta is firmly established. Simultaneously, the book highlights major gaps in knowledge and the future directions of research that can benefit human medical science. The core set of diseases where TGF-beta action is well documented and are included in the book are cancer and cardiovascular and fibrotic disorders. The central aim of the book is to stimulate young scientists to enter the prolific TGF-beta field and find new solutions to the problems remaining in this area of study. For this purpose the book provides authoritative educational chapters that furnish a good introduction to the field for young doctoral students, postdocs, and clinical fellows. The book also serves as a valuable reference for the aficionados in the field, who can find accessible and well-illustrated material for their teaching and lecturing activities, via which the importance of TGF-beta biology is disseminated to the world of science and to the public.

List of contents

Part I Introduction.- 1 Transforming Growth Factor-beta Signaling.- 2 TGF-beta Signaling in Stem Cell Fate Determination.- 3 Emerging Roles of TGF-beta Co-receptors in Human Disease.- Part II Cancer, Fibrosis, and Inflammation.- 4 TGF-beta in Cancer Stem Cells.- 5 TGF-beta as Tumor Suppressor: In Vitro Mechanistic Aspects of Growth Inhibition.- 6 TGF-beta as Tumor Suppressor: Lessons from Mouse Models.- 7 The Multifunctional Roles of TGF-beta in Navigating the Metastatic Cascade.- 8 TGF-beta Signaling in Leukemogenesis.- 9 TGF-beta in Skin Cancer and Fibrosis.- 10 The Role of TGF-beta in Cutaneous Melanoma Biology.- 11 The Transforming Growth Factor-Beta (TGF-beta) in Liver Fibrosis.- 12 TGF-beta and Inhibitory Smads in Inflammation.- Part III Cardiovascular Diseases.- 13 TGF-beta and Cardiovascular Disorders.- 14 TGF-beta Signaling in Physiological and Pathological Angiogenesis.- 15 TGF-beta Signaling Pathway and MicroRNAs in Cardiovascular Disease.- Part IV Other Diseases.- 16 TGF-beta and Genetic Skeletal Diseases.- 17 TGF-beta in Brain Disorders.- 18 TGF-beta and Metabolic Homeostasis.- Part V Disease Prognosis and Therapy. 19 Targeting Pro-Angiogenic TGF-beta Signaling in the Tumor Microenvironment.
